Domaine Bouvet-Jabloir

Domaine Bouvet-Jabloir, founded in 1923 in Auvernier, is now managed by the fourth generation, Alexandre and Dimitri Colomb. Based in their 1954 winery, they combine family expertise with oenological training to craft wines with a contemporary flair.

The estate cultivates about ten grape varieties including Chasselas, Pinot Noir, Gamaret, Pinot Gris, and Chardonnay on south-southeast-facing limestone soils. Several wines have scored over 90/100 in publications such as Robert Parker.

Their range includes traditional wines (unfiltered Chasselas, sparkling rosé) and signature cuvées like Gamaret-Pinot Noir Signature 2023. Their approach blends tradition (ancient wooden casks, stone cellar) with innovation, producing a harmonious, fruity, spicy style with finesse. The estate is known for its consistent quality, local roots, and ability to showcase both terroir and varietal diversity.
